Ill ABSTRACT Ph.D Thesis THE Pb-Zn ORE DEPOSITS IN THE AREA SOUTHWEST OF TUTAK MOUNTAI N (Şebinkarahisar-Giresun). Ahmet ŞAŞMAZ Fırat University Graduate School of Natural and Applied Sciences Department of Geological Engineering 1993, Page: 97 The Pb-Zn ore deposits of the area southwest of Tutak Mountain are situated in Eastern Black Sea Region, in the southern parts of the Pontids Tectonic Unit and in roughly 20 km.s northwest of Şebinkarahisar township. The ore deposits are studied in four sectors; İnler Yaylası, Mekedüzü, Dereköy and Sübak and mineralizations are vein type. The area is a part of Eastern Black Sea metellogenic province. The area is made up of volcanic, plutonic and sedimentary rocks of Upper Cretaceous to Plio-Quarternary. These lithologies are as follows; Upper Cretaceous volcanics (dacites, andesites, pi yroclastics) and carbonaceous sandstones, Upper Cretaceous-Paleogene granitoids, Eocene volcanics (andesites, basalts,trachiandesites and tuffites), Oligo- Miocene gypsifrous series (gypsium and mudstone), and Plio-Quarternary volcanics (andesite). The studied area has been subjected to Intense tectonic movements during Upper Cretaceous and later. Two main fault systems strike NE-SW and NW-SE. The NE-SW strikingIV fault zone generally mineralized and Pre- Eocene aged and the NW-SE striking ones are post Eocene aged and not mineralized. The mineralizations occur within a broad fault zone which strikes NE-SW. This 250-300 m.s wide and 1.5-2 km.s long zone is faulted intensely, mineralized and altered. The intensity of alteration changes vertical y and horizontally. In İnler Yaylası sector dominant alterations are carbonatization+ silisification and epidotization+chloritization+silisificetion and these alteration types vertically occur several times. The repetition should be as a consequence of compositional variations of volcanic rocks. The main alterations In the studied area are silisification, carbonatization, chloritization, argillization, epidotization and sericizstion. These alterations indicate a low to medium temperature formation. In northeastern end of faulted and altered zone inler Yaylası sector, from this sector towards southwest, Mekedüzü, Odalar Yaylası, Dereköy and Sübak sectors are situated. The ore minerals of the studied area are; sphalerite, galena, pyrite, chalcopyrite, fahlore group minerals, enargite, linneite, pyrrhotite, calcocite-covellite, klaprotite, tetradymite- tellurobismuthinite, Bi-fehlore groups minerals, altaite, gold, magnetite and hematite. The ore minerals of the İnler Yaylası sector show higher formations temperature textures than the minerals of other sectors. Gangue mineral are quartz, calcite, clay minerals, chlorite, hematite and baryite. The principal metallic elements of the mineralizations are Zn, Pb and Cu and in lesser amounts Cd, Ag, Sb, As and Bi.
